What is a microorganism
Tiny, mostly one celled organisms-

given the right environment they are capable of rapid growth.
What is bioremediation?
Use of one celled organisms to reduce or eliminate environmental contamination from accumulation of toxic chemicals.
What is a pathogen?
A bacterium, virus or other microorganism that can cause disease.
What is a parasite?
an organism that lives in or on another organism (its host) and derives nutrients at the host's expense.
What is a host?
An organism that harbors a parasite and provides nourishment to it.
Infectious disease
Infectious diseases are disorders caused by organisms — such as bacteria, viruses, fungi or parasites.
Invasion of disease-causing organisms into a host bodily tissues.
